Output 0408828975eacb18aa339c3dcc25f4f26e4b56ffabd56fada1741bc6ae9a5d32:0

value
17326824
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 990da0269df17f747eb700493f81d5a7af7420ce OP_EQUALVERIFY OP_CHECKSIG
address
LZBDyHX2iRovEU9BAXb1D6wvXkuSLg3hPa
transaction
0408828975eacb18aa339c3dcc25f4f26e4b56ffabd56fada1741bc6ae9a5d32
spent
true